What is the difference between aerobic and anaerobic respiration?

Anaerobic respiration is in muscles. Glucose is not completely broken down, so much less energy is released than during aerobic respiration. There is a build-up of lactic acid in the muscles during vigorous exercise. The lactic acid needs to be oxidised to carbon dioxide and water later.
